Exporting aluminum ladders to the French Republic requires navigating one of the world's most rigorous consumer and industrial product safety frameworks. Compliance is not merely a marketing assertion; it is a mandatory legal baseline enforced by the DGCCRF (Direction générale de la concurrence, de la consommation et de la répression des fraudes) under French Decree No. 96-333.
Mandates structural dimensioning, stabilizer bar requirements for ladders over 3 meters, and minimum cyclic endurance testing of 50,000 cycles for professional designation versus 10,000 cycles for non-professional ratings.
The prestigious French quality mark administered by LNE/AFNOR. Enforces strict lateral torsion parameters, step-to-stile deflection limits, and high-impact resistance under sub-zero thermal conditions.
Guarantees that all synthetic feet, end-caps, hydraulic dampers, and powder-coated surface polymers are entirely free from SVHC (Substances of Very High Concern) and heavy metal contaminants.

Aluminum access equipment is not a one-size-fits-all commodity. Operational environment dynamics in France dictate distinct engineering modifications across regional sectors:
Compact, multi-position telescopic ladders and step platforms (PIR/PIRL) designed for navigating tight Parisian stairwells, interior drywall installations, and historical facade restorations where lightweight maneuverability is paramount.
Heavy-duty, non-conductive hybrid fiberglass-aluminum combination extension ladders engineered specifically for high-altitude rooftop solar panel mounting across Southern France, offering anti-slip stability on clay tile roofs.
Specialized tripod and wide-base orchard aluminum ladders featuring pointed ground spikes and mud-resistant anti-clog treads tailored for vineyard pruning, fruit harvesting, and estate maintenance.
